PERIODONTICS
The PERIODONTICS deals with diseases that affect the structures that hold the tooth in the bone (gingivitis and periodontitis).
The main causes of periodontal disease are:
. plaque and tartar;
. smoking;
. stress;
. hormonal changes (puberty, contraceptive pill, menopause);
. general diseases.
To maintain healthy and strong gums and to prevent periodontal disease it is very important to have proper
oral hygiene habits, as well as attending annual dental checks and perform
dental cleanings.

GINGIVITIS
GINGIVITIS is an inflammation of the gums.
The infection is caused by accumulation of plaque and calculus in the gingiva.
Gingivitis can be painless. Symptoms include redness, swelling and bleeding gums or halitosis (bad breath).
Fortunately,
gingivitis is a reversible process if you go to the dentist at time, because if the infection fails to affect the deeper tissues, there will be no insertion loss of the tooth or tooth support.
Otherwise, it comes to periodontics.
A very important factor in
preventing gingivitis is the correct tooth brushing and good habits of
oral hygiene.
PERIODONTICS
PERIODONTICS affects the deep tissues of tooth support, such as bone.
Today there are treatments to stop disease progression, even for relocating mobile teeth firm.
If not treated, the teeth are lost.
